From bfcdac1c8bb7189310d0797b9bdf19d92d0414f3 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: "Arnout Vandecappelle (Essensium/Mind)" Date: Tue, 12 Feb 2019 15:35:23 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] Multi-AP: Don't reject backhaul STA on fronthaul BSS The Multi-AP specification only specifies that information elements have to be added to the Association Request and Association Response frame; it doesn't specify anything about what should be done in case they are missing. Previously, we rejected non-backhaul associations on a backhaul-only BSS, and non-fronthaul associations on a fronthaul-only BSS. However, this makes WPS fail when fronthaul and backhaul are separate SSIDs. Indeed, WPS for the backhaul link is performed on the *fronthaul* SSID. Thus, the Association Request frmae used for WPS *will* contain the Multi-AP IE indicating a backhaul STA. Rejecting that association makes WPS fail. Therefore, accept a multi-AP backhaul STA Association Request frame on a fronthaul-only BSS. Still issue a warning about it, but only at level DEBUG intead of INFO. Also change the condition checking to make it clearer. While we're at it, also fix the handling of unexpected bits in the Multi-AP IE. 4 bits are reserved in the specification, so these certainly have to be ignored. The specification also doesn't say that setting one of the other bits is not allowed. Therefore, only report unexpected values in the Multi-AP IE, don't reject because of it. Note that a malformed IE (containing more than one byte) still triggers a rejection.
